From way back in the day--Meter wiring. Top row three 0-30 range VAC meters wired "across the line" (parallel) with power jumpered up from the amp meters below and connected to the common white separately.

 The AAC units below, 0-15 range, are connected "in-line"( series) with heavy enough color-coded wire to read/carry the full 10 amp load of the particular power district being monitored.

Meters are Der 670 units assembled in Taiwan of Japanese components and were distributed by a New Zealand Electronics Company. Cost about $12 each + air fare from multiple destinations . Analog meters, much less Digital, in the desired range were not easy to find in the early days of the Forum.

Photos are very old-1997 layout under construction.
